Affiliated (MGRE), formally Affiliated Managers Group Inc. 6.750% Junior Subordinated Notes due 2064, recently released its approved the previous quarter earnings results in line with regulatory filing requirements. The listed note instrument reported adjusted earnings per share (EPS) of 9.48 for the quarter, with no standalone revenue data disclosed as part of this filing, consistent with the standard disclosure framework for this type of junior subordinated note issuance. Management Commentary

During the the previous quarter earnings call held shortly after the filing went public, Affiliated (MGRE) leadership focused discussions on the core drivers of the quarter’s performance, noting that favorable performance across the firm’s broad network of affiliated asset managers contributed to the better-than-projected EPS result. Management highlighted that recent demand for alternative investment products, including private credit and real asset strategies, supported steady fee-related earnings that flow through to the note’s earnings calculation. Leadership also noted that the firm’s capital position remains stable, with no material changes to risk exposures related to the junior subordinated notes announced during the call. No specific operational restructuring initiatives were disclosed, with management noting that ongoing efforts to expand the firm’s affiliate footprint to include specialized alternative asset managers would likely remain a key strategic priority in upcoming periods. Forward Guidance

Affiliated (MGRE) did not issue specific quantitative earnings guidance for future periods as part of the the previous quarter release, consistent with its historical disclosure practices for this note instrument. Leadership noted that future earnings performance could be impacted by a range of external macroeconomic factors, including shifts in benchmark interest rates, changes in investor risk sentiment, and fluctuations in public and private market valuations. Analysts tracking MGRE note that the firm’s diversified base of affiliated asset managers operating across multiple asset classes and geographies may potentially reduce volatility in future earnings, though unforeseen broad market downturns could create headwinds for performance. The company did reaffirm its commitment to upholding all contractual terms of the junior subordinated notes, which are scheduled to mature in 2064, as part of its long-term capital planning framework. Market Reaction

Following the public release of the the previous quarter earnings results, MGRE saw normal trading activity in the first full trading session after the announcement, with no unusual spikes or drops in trading volume observed, based on available market data. Analysts covering the listed fixed income space noted that the reported EPS was largely in line with baseline market expectations, with no major shifts in analyst outlooks for the instrument following the release. Market participants tracking MGRE may focus on upcoming macroeconomic announcements, including central bank interest rate decisions and monthly asset management industry flow reports, to assess potential future performance trends for the notes. As of recent sessions, the note’s price has traded in a narrow range, suggesting that the the previous quarter earnings results were largely priced in by market participants ahead of the official disclosure.
